Output 118f064a650483db5858d693376ca4de824811bcab4222e68da555294fdc1da3:22

value
26907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e8d6fa68b445ea0e041d7079fd7de64c16be84 OP_EQUAL
address
33xj58wYMtYCt9fYYeG5hmh9cVrjPia6hH
transaction
118f064a650483db5858d693376ca4de824811bcab4222e68da555294fdc1da3
confirmations
215224
spent
true